One of the most significant developments in this field is the scientific validation of the "mind-body connection." In the past, behavioral issues were often dismissed as "bad habits" or "personality quirks." Dr. Karen Overall, a leading veterinary behaviorist, famously described behavioral medicine as "internal medicine of the brain." Just as a limp indicates a musculoskeletal issue, a sudden onset of aggression or compulsive tail chasing can indicate neurological dysfunction, thyroid imbalances, or chronic pain. For example, a study published in the Journal of Veterinary Behavior highlighted that a significant percentage of dogs presented for "sudden aggression" were actually suffering from undiagnosed orthopedic pain. The animal was not "mean"; it was hurting and trying to prevent the handler from touching a sensitive area. By integrating behavioral analysis with physical diagnostics, veterinarians can treat the root cause rather than managing the symptom.
